EASY CRUNCHY GARLIC CROUTONS RECIPE



Easy Crunchy Garlic Croutons Recipe image

Croutons are a great garnish for green salads and (as with any croutons), toss them in at the very last minute to prevent them from getting soggy. You want your bread to be at least a day old. It'll be easier to cut and holds it's shape better. We used my mom's ultra soft wheat bread (Visit NatashasKitchen.com for the video and photo tutorial). You could also use a basic french bread with great results.

Provided by Natasha of NatashasKitchen.com

Categories     Easy

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 7

3/4 lb loaf of bread ((5 cups of bread cubes))
2 Tbsp unsalted butter
2 Tbsp Extra Virgin Olive Oil
2 medium garlic cloves (pressed)
1 Tbsp fresh parsley (finely chopped, or 1 tsp dried parsley)
1/4 tsp salt
1/4 tsp fre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• In a small sauce pan, combine: 2 Tbsp butter, 2 Tbsp extra virgin olive oil, 2 pressed garlic cloves, 1 Tbsp chopped parsley, 1/4 tsp salt and 1/4 tsp pepper. Heat over medium heat until butter is melted. Stir to combine then set aside and let the flavors infuse into the oil while you chop your bread.
  • Cut your bread into 3/4" cubes. For goodness sake, don't remove the crust! It adds variety and great crunch to these croutons. Transfer to large mixing bowl.
  • Drizzle the seasoned olive oil over your chopped bread and toss until bread crumbs have an even coating of oil.
  • Spread the bread in a single layer on a baking sheet and bake at 375˚F for
  • -20 minutes until they are golden brown and crunchy. (mine took 20 min)
  • Serve these up with your favorite green salad.

EASY HOMEMADE CROUTONS (GARLIC & PARMESAN)



Easy Homemade Croutons (Garlic & Parmesan) image

If you're wondering how to make homemade croutons, this recipe is worth a try! You'll never want to get store-bought croutons again.

Provided by Natasha Bull

Categories     Salad

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 6

2 generous cups bread (try a baguette or any good crusty bread) (cut into croutons)
3 tablespoons olive oil
1/2 teaspoon garlic powder
1/4 teaspoon Italian seasoning
Salt & pepper (to taste)
1/3 cup finely grated parmesan c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375F and move the rack to the middle position. Line a baking sheet with tin foil for easy clean-up.
  • Cut your bread into croutons and add them to the baking sheet. Pour the olive oil over the bread, and then sprinkle the garlic powder, Italian seasoning, and salt & pepper as evenly as you can over the bread. Use your hands to toss until everything is as well combined as you can get it.
  • Spread the croutons out in an even layer that's clustered fairly close together (but not stacked), and then sprinkle the parmesan cheese over top. This ensures that as much cheese as possible will be stuck to the croutons.
  • Bake the croutons for 10-15 minutes. I find that 15 minutes works well for fresh bread.
  • Let the croutons cool for a few minutes, then add them to your salad/soup or store in an airtight container. Don't discard the bits that fell off the croutons while baking - I like to add those to salads too because they have tons of flavor.

EASY HOMEMADE CROUTONS RECIPE



Easy Homemade Croutons Recipe image

How to make Homemade Croutons easily from scratch with this simple, customizable recipe!

Provided by Cheyanne Holzworth

Categories     Bread     Condiment

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 loaf French Bread (- (about 10-12 ounces))
6 TBS Olive Oil
3 TBS Finely Grated Parmesan (- plus more for dusting croutons if desired)
2 small Cloves Garlic (- roughly chopped)
2 tsp Italian Seasoning ((Click ingredient for Homemade Italian Seasoning recipe))
Kosher Salt & Ground Black Pepper

Steps:

  • Preheat oven. Adjust oven rack to center position and preheat oven to 375 degrees Line a large, rimmed ba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• Cube or tear bread. Either cut bread into ¾ inch-cubes with a knife or tear bread into small chunks by hand. Make sure the croutons are uniform in size so they bake evenly.
  • Toss with oil and seasonings. Place cubed bread in a large bowl. Drizzle bread with oil. Toss to coat. Sprinkle with parmesan, garlic, seasoning, ½ teaspoon kosher salt and ¼ teaspoon black pepper. Gently toss to evenly coat.
  • Spread croutons out on a rimmed baking sheet. Transfer the bread cubes onto the prepared baking sheet. Make sure the croutons are spread out in a single, even layer.
  • Bake. Bake the croutons, tossing once halfway through baking, for 15-20 minutes, or until the croutons are golden brown and crispy. Remove from oven and season with salt and more parmesan if desired. Allow the croutons to cool slightly on the pan. Use immediately, or allow transfer to a plate and allow to cool completely before storing in a zip-closure bag.

CROUTONS



Croutons image

This is great to make your own croutons for your salads, etc. When you make your own you know what goes into it and you are proud of your accomplishment. You can also add your own flavorings.

Provided by Carol

Categories     Side Dish     Sauces and Condiments Recipes     Crouton Recipes

Yield 12

Number Of Ingredients 3

15 slices bread
¼ cup butter, melted
2 teaspoons garlic salt

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Remove crusts from stale bread slices. Brush bread on both sides with melted butter. Cut bread slices up into small cubes. Sprinkle with garlic salt (if desired). Arrange cubes on an ungreased cookie sheet.
  • B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 15 minutes or until browned. Let cool. Store croutons in a covered container or plastic bag. Serve in soups or salads.

GARLIC CROUTONS



Garlic Croutons image

A very simple recipe, these croutons are good for a Caesar's Salad or any tossed green salad.

Provided by Cathy Hofmann

Categories     Side Dish     Sauces and Condiments Recipes     Crouton Recipes

Time 25m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 3

4 tablespoons butter
1 clove garlic, minced
3 (3/4 inch thick) slices French bread, cut into cubes

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• In a large saute pan, melt butter over medium heat. Stir in garlic; cook and stir for 1 minute. Add bread cubes, and toss to coat. Spread on a baking sheet.
  • Bake for 15 minutes, or until crisp and dry. Check frequently to prevent burning. Cool.

LOW SODIUM CROUTONS GARLIC & HERB



Low Sodium Croutons Garlic & Herb image

Try Low Sodium Crouton Garlic & Herb with crunchy, buttery taste on your salads again! Easily made with a low sodium bread,

Provided by Bill

Categories     Salad     Snack

Time 25m

Number Of Ingredients 4

1 Low sodium loaf of bread -cut into 3/4-inch cubes
1/4 cup extra virgin olive oil
2 Tbsp No salt garlic and herb
1/2 teaspoon black pepper (optional)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°F.
  • Cube the bread evenly to the desired size. Even size cubes allow it to cook evenly.
  • In a large bowl, evenly drizzle or spray the olive oil over the bread cubes. Then evenly sprinkle the No Salt Garlic Herb seasoning and pepper over the bread. Toss gently until well-combined.
  • In a single layer spread the bread cubes out on a large baking sheet.
  • Bake until golden about 15 minutes, turning once halfway through cooking in order to brown all sides of the croutons. Your cooking time will depend on the thickness of the cubes and oven heat. Be sure to watch that they do not burn.
  • Remove from oven, and let cool completely. Use immediately, or store in an air-tight container for up to 1 week. I store in Ziploc bag in fridge up to two weeks no problem.

EASY NO SALT GARLIC CROUTONS



Easy No Salt Garlic Croutons image

Although you can use fresh bread, these are better with day-old bread. And you can use the heels, too.

Provided by BIG_CHIEF

Categories     < 30 Mins

Time 23m

Yield 5-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 4

4 slices white bread
2 tablespoons butter, melted or 2 tablespoons margarine
2 tablespoons olive oil
2 large garlic cloves, minced (or more)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325F degrees.
  • Cut bread into dice-size cubes.
  • Toss into medium size bowl.
  • Mix oil into melted butter in small, separate bowl.
  • Drizzle oil/butter over cubes, while tossing them around in the bowl.
  • Keep tossing, while adding garlic.
  • When evenly coated, place in single layer on ungreased cookie sheet.
  • Bake for 6 to 8 minutes, or until browned.
  • Cool.
  • Store in airtight container or zip lock bag.
